What Is Love the Sales?

Love the Sales is a UK marketplace that aggregates discounted fashion from over 150 retailers into one searchable index. The company’s approach is more akin to e-commerce than retail, as they never hold stock and every order is fulfilled directly by the retailer you buy from. It was founded in 2014 by Stuart McClure and Liz Snaith after Stuart, by his own telling, got fed up clicking through 30 sale pages trying to dress his kids on a budget. There has been a gradual growth in the business since then. Today the platform lists over 4 million products from 850+ brands, with discounts of up to 80% off and an average per-order saving of 40%.

How Does It Work?

How Love the Sales works - browsing fashion deals online In practice the flow is short: Type in your desired information or browse a section, then sort by brand name, size preference, cost of items included, or color. The original price, sale price and percentage off are displayed side by side on each item card. Avoid seeking the initial price concealed by a “From” indication. By clicking through, you can purchase from the retailer’s checkout, which is managed by Selfridges, Mr Porter, and other similar stores. Instead of Love the Sales, they are responsible for shipping, returns, and customer service. Features That Actually Make a Difference

Price Drop Alerts

By selecting a product, you can favorite it at the highest price and receive an email notification as soon as it is released. I had a Hugo Boss polo on watch for three weeks; it went from £85 to £49 overnight and the alert hit my inbox before I’d had coffee. The speed of the alert was crucial since the polo had already made its way to my size by the end of that day.

Is Love the Sales Legit?

Yes. With a 4.7 out of 5 rating from nearly 1,000 customer reviews and over 90% rating their experience as “Excellent,” the trust signals are solid. The company was ranked #12 in the UK’s Startups 100 in 2020 and has appeared on the list multiple years since. The orders themselves are fulfilled by established retailers you’d otherwise buy from directly, so the product quality, packaging, and customer support are theirs, not Love the Sales’. Frequently Asked Questions

Is Love the Sales free to use?

Yes. You can browse and make a purchase at Love the Sales without any charge. The index is searched, prices compared and items purchased are checked via the retailer. There are no membership fees, paywall or any other forms of payment.

How much can I save on Love the Sales?

Discounts range from roughly 20% to 80% off retail, with an average per-order saving of about 40%. How much can you save, based on brand and item but also on sale price escalation.

Are the products on Love the Sales authentic?

Yes. Enriched retail partners, who are the same retailers you can purchase from their online platforms. The sale inventory of Love the Sales is indexed, and it does not include any counterfeit or grey-market items.

Does Love the Sales ship internationally?

The retailer is responsible for determining shipping, not Love the Sales. Several sellers ship worldwide, while the majority do not. Take note of the express shipping instructions on this page before making a purchase from if you are not based in the UK.
